trend indicators Our system tracks stock market developments with a focus on earnings surprises, price momentum, and analyst expectations. Datavault AI Inc. (DVLT) reported a net loss of $0.09 per share for the first quarter of fiscal 2026, falling short of the consensus estimate of -$0.0714 by 26.05%. Revenue figures were not disclosed, with no comparable estimates or year-over-year data available. Despite the earnings miss, the stock surged 11.13%, indicating investors may be focusing on longer-term catalysts rather than the immediate quarterly results.

During the Q1 2026 earnings call, management highlighted ongoing efforts to expand the company’s presence in the AI-powered data vaulting and secure storage market. Operating expenses increased as Datavault continued to invest in research and development, particularly around its proprietary data encryption and decentralized storage technologies. The higher EPS loss compared to estimates suggests that these investment costs may have outpaced revenue generation in the quarter. Management noted strong demand from enterprise clients for data sovereignty solutions, though deployment timelines have varied. Gross margin trends were not explicitly disclosed, but cost pressures from cloud infrastructure and talent acquisition likely weighed on profitability. The company also reported progress in securing several pilot programs with government agencies, which may contribute to future revenue streams but did not materialize into recognized sales during Q1. Overall, the quarter reflected a typical growth-stage profile where heavy spending on innovation and market development temporarily depresses earnings. Looking ahead, Datavault AI’s management expressed cautious optimism about the remainder of fiscal 2026. They anticipate that ongoing pilot projects could convert into recurring contracts, though no specific revenue guidance was provided. The company plans to continue investing in its patent portfolio and strategic partnerships, particularly in regulated industries such as healthcare and defense where data security is paramount. Management also flagged potential headwinds, including longer-than-expected sales cycles and macroeconomic uncertainties that may delay enterprise IT spending. While no formal guidance was issued for the upcoming quarters, executives indicated that the path to breakeven would depend on scaling commercial deployments and improving operational efficiency. The absence of reported revenue in Q1 suggests that the company remains in a pre-revenue or early-revenue phase, which amplifies the importance of future contract wins. Risk factors include competitive pressures from larger cloud providers and the need for additional capital to fund operations. The market reaction to Datavault AI’s Q1 2026 earnings was unexpectedly positive, with shares rising 11.13% following the release. This upward move suggests that some investors may have already anticipated the EPS miss and were instead encouraged by the company’s strategic progress and pilot program developments. Analysts noted that without disclosed revenue, it is difficult to assess the company’s top-line trajectory, but the stock’s resilience could reflect a belief that Datavault is nearing a commercial inflection point. Some sell-side observers have cautioned that the lack of transparent financials increases uncertainty, and the stock’s valuation may be pricing in optimistic future growth that has yet to materialize. Key metrics to watch in coming quarters include any revenue disclosures, client contract announcements, and cash burn rates. The company’s ability to convert pilots into paid subscriptions will be critical in validating the current market enthusiasm. Investors should monitor management’s communication on revenue recognition and any updates on capital raising activities.
